Nettet29. okt. 2024 · Ideally, you want to feel at least 10 movements within 2 hours. Most likely you will feel 10 movements in much less time Mark down the finish time, and the total amount of time it took to count the ten movements. Talk to your doctor or midwife about what you should do if there's a problem with your baby's movements. Nettet14. des. 2024 · If you feel at least 10 kicks or movements within an hour or 20 within two hours, everything is likely fine. If you feel fewer, call your healthcare provider and tell them your concerns. Communicate With Your Provider If you feel fewer than 10 kicks in one hour or 20 kicks in 2 hours, call your healthcare provider. Nettet5. aug. 2024 · How often should my baby move? All babies are different! There is no set number of normal movements. From 16 – 24 weeks on you should feel your baby move more and more until 32 weeks. After 32 weeks, movements should stay roughly the same until you give birth.
